WASHINGTON— Proving its commitment to guest technology, Marriott International Inc. has completed its initial rollout of wireless high-speed Internet access to 400 hotels in the U.S., Canada, U.K. and Germany. The deployment is the largest wireless high-speed internet access initiative in the hotel industry to date, bringing wireless service to guests staying at select Marriott, Renaissance, Courtyard, Residence Inn, TownePlace Suites, Fairfield Inn and SpringHill Suites hotels. The wireless service is available in hotel lobbies, meeting rooms and public spaces. The hotels will charge $2.95 for the first 15 minutes and $0.25 for each additional minute. Customers are making decisions about where they stay based on high-speed internet access availability, said Lou Paladeau, Marriott’s vice president, technology business development, in a prepared statement.
